COUNTY NEWS: Sussex schoolgirl’s inquest date set
Mary Shipstone, died of gunshot wounds after her estranged father, Yasser Alromisse, shot her twice in the head before turning the gun on himself.
The death of the Beckley School pupil left the village in shock following the tragic events of September 11 last year.

Mary was returning home from school before 4pm when she was shot twice. She died the following day at King’s College Hospital in London.
Her father opened fire from a car parked on the driveway next to Mary’s home at Spring Hill in Northiam.
He was later found dead at the scene in non-suspicious circumstances.

After her daughter’s death, Mary’s heartbroken mother ensured her legacy would live on by donating the schoolgirl’s organs to five other children.
Last October, St Mary’s Church in Northiam was packed out with people wanting to pay their respects to the seven-year-old at her funeral.
